The mullite brick market is experiencing steady growth, driven by the increasing need for high-performance refractory materials across several industrial sectors. Mullite bricks, composed primarily of alumina (Al₂O₃) and silica (SiO₂), are known for their high thermal stability, low thermal conductivity, excellent mechanical strength, and resistance to corrosion and thermal shock. These properties make them ideal for use in furnaces, kilns, incinerators, and reactors operating under extreme conditions.

Market Overview

Mullite bricks are widely utilized in the metallurgy, ceramics, glass, cement, and petrochemical industries. These sectors often deal with temperatures exceeding 1500°C, requiring refractories that can maintain structural integrity while resisting chemical degradation. The growing demand for energy-efficient and longer-lasting refractory materials is bolstering the adoption of mullite bricks globally.

The Mullite Brick Market was valued at approximately USD 6.33 billion in 2023. It is projected to increase from USD 6.71 billion in 2024 to USD 10.73 billion by 2032, registering a compound annual growth rate (CAGR) of around 6.03% over the forecast period from 2024 to 2032.

In recent years, the shift toward advanced industrial processes and the modernization of traditional manufacturing infrastructure have significantly influenced the mullite brick market. Many countries are investing in upgrading steel plants, cement production facilities, and petrochemical refineries, all of which rely heavily on high-performance refractory linings. Mullite bricks, with their superior durability and thermal insulation, are increasingly being selected for these applications.

Key Drivers

  1. Industrial Expansion and Infrastructure Growth:
  2. Rapid industrialization in emerging economies, especially in Asia-Pacific, is a major catalyst for market expansion. The construction of new cement plants, metal smelting units, and glass manufacturing facilities has escalated the demand for refractory products. Mullite bricks, which provide a balance of performance and cost-efficiency, are witnessing a surge in consumption in these industries.
  3. Rising Steel Production:
  4. The steel industry, a key consumer of refractory bricks, is undergoing robust growth in regions such as China, India, and Southeast Asia. The increase in electric arc furnaces and blast furnace upgrades has resulted in a spike in demand for mullite bricks due to their resistance to high temperatures and slag corrosion.
  5. Environmental Regulations and Energy Efficiency:
  6. With the tightening of environmental regulations and the push for energy-efficient operations, industries are opting for refractory materials that reduce heat loss and carbon emissions. Mullite bricks, with their low thermal conductivity and high insulation properties, align well with sustainability objectives. Their extended service life also contributes to reduced maintenance costs and downtime.
  7. Technological Advancements in Refractories:
  8. Innovations in refractory production techniques, such as isostatic pressing, additive manufacturing, and high-purity synthesis, are improving the quality and consistency of mullite bricks. These advancements are enabling manufacturers to produce custom-designed bricks tailored to specific operating environments, further broadening their application scope.

Challenges and Restraints

Despite its growth prospects, the mullite brick market faces certain challenges. One primary concern is the high cost associated with the production of high-purity mullite, particularly fused or synthetic variants. The energy-intensive nature of mullite synthesis, coupled with raw material price volatility, can affect the profitability of manufacturers and limit widespread adoption in cost-sensitive applications.

Additionally, the availability of alternative refractory materials, such as alumina bricks, silica bricks, and zirconia-based products, poses competitive pressure. In applications where ultra-high-temperature resistance or specific chemical inertness is required, other refractories may be preferred over mullite.

Supply chain disruptions, especially in the mining and transportation of raw materials like bauxite and kaolin, have also impacted production schedules in recent years. This highlights the need for diversified sourcing and localized production capabilities.

Regional Insights

Asia-Pacific holds the dominant share in the global mullite brick market, led by China, India, and Japan. The strong presence of end-use industries, government-backed infrastructure projects, and favorable manufacturing policies are supporting market expansion. China, in particular, is both a major producer and consumer, with a well-established refractory ecosystem.

North America and Europe follow closely, driven by the modernization of industrial facilities and increasing investments in sustainable manufacturing technologies. The U.S. and Germany are notable markets, with high demand coming from steel, petrochemical, and aerospace sectors.

Latin America and Middle East & Africa are emerging as potential growth areas. Although these regions currently represent a smaller market share, ongoing investments in mining, cement, and energy sectors are expected to generate opportunities for refractory manufacturers, including mullite brick suppliers.
